Thread Taschenrechner der Punkt vor Strich Rechnung beachtet. (18 answers)
Opened by iNex at 2017-11-15 15:32

Linuxer
 2017-11-15 17:09
#187618 #187618
User since
2006-01-27
3870 Artikel
HausmeisterIn

user image
Ich hätte gehofft, dass Perl das Punkt-vor-Strich von Haus aus schon macht ;-)

Ansonsten folgende Idee zum Selber-Bauen:

1. Operanden und Operatoren einlesen und in einem Array ablegen, sodass dann z.B. sowas vorliegt: @list = ( 5, '*', 3, '+', 1, '*', 2 );

2. Nach der Eingabe den Array durchwandern; wenn ein Operator "Punkt" gefunden wurde, Operation mit Element davor und dahinter durchführen und alle drei Elemente durch das Ergebnis ersetzen.

3. Danach dann die noch offenen "Strich" Operationen durchführen lassen.

4. Ergebnis präsentieren.
meine Beiträge: I.d.R. alle Angaben ohne Gewähr und auf Linux abgestimmt!
Die Sprache heisst Perl, nicht PERL. - Bitte Crossposts als solche kenntlich machen!

View full thread Taschenrechner der Punkt vor Strich Rechnung beachtet.